- 1). Measure the needed cuts carefully. As the adage goes, "Measure twice, cut once."
- 2). Mark the cut on the porcelain wall tile with a grease pencil.
- 3). Place the tile in the score-and-snap cutter, lining up the mark with the tile blade.
- 4). Pull (or push) the tile cutter handle across the wall tile. Only make one score on the tile.
- 5). Lift the handle up, pressing the pressure handles against the tile. With a quick, short push, snap the tile in two.
- 6). Clip any rough spots using a set of tile nippers. This will clean the edge to ensure a proper fit for the tile.
